Arab, Jewish MKs Trade Charges of Pogrom in Akko

Reported: 06:15 AM - Oct/10/08
Follow Israel news briefs on Twitter and Facebook

(IsraelNN.com) Knesset Member Prof. Aryeh Eldad (National Union) and Arab MK Ahmed Tibi traded charges of a pogrom in the Yom Kippur eve riots in Akko. Tibi said that the violence was a "pogrom perpetrated by Jews against Arab residents." He charged that the police discriminated against Arab residents during its reaction to the riots.

 

MK Eldad stated, "One should not be surprised if Jews take up arms to defend themselves while the police do nothing to protect them."
